Estimates of expected hydrodynamic loadings on the struts of 80-knot hydrofoil craft are required for the structural design of such craft. An effort was made to provide the needed design data by considering both the maximum side force on a strut not experiencing side ventilation, and the side force required to perform flat turns in a certain sea state.
